This post compares Fairfield, Ohio to Toledo, Ohio across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.
Dimension | Fairfield (city) | Toledo (city) |
---|---|---|
Population | 42,589 | 279,455 |
Income (median) | $41,946 | $37,754 |
Home Value (median) | $149,300 | $78,600 |
White | 78% | 63% |
Black | 14% | 27% |
Asian | 3% | 1% |
With Kids | 30% | 29% |
Age (median) | 38 | 35 |
Rentals | 38% | 48% |
